Obesity Plus Arthritis Equals Even Less Exercise

Obese adults who also have arthritis are even less likely than those who don’t have arthritis to increase their physical activity for the sake of their health, according to a CDC report.

The prevalence of self-reported physical inactivity for obese U.S. adults with arthritis was 22.7%, the agency reported in the May 20 issue of the Morbidity and Mortality Weekly Report.

In comparison, the prevalence of inactivity was 13.5% for those with obesity alone and 16.1% for those with arthritis alone.

“Persons with arthritis have special barriers to physical activity, including concerns about aggravating arthritis pain and causing further joint damage, and lack of knowledge about which types and amounts of physical activity will not exacerbate their arthritis,” an editorial note in the report states.
